What does a tax planning job involve?

A Tax Planning job involves analyzing an individual’s or a company's financial situation to minimize tax liabilities while remaining compliant with laws. Professionals in this role assess deductions, credits, and tax-efficient investment strategies. They also stay updated on tax regulations to provide strategic advice and ensure optimal tax savings.

What are some common challenges faced in a tax planning role?

Professionals in Tax Planning often face the challenge of keeping up-to-date with frequently changing tax laws and regulations, requiring continuous learning and adaptability. Managing multiple client portfolios with complex financial profiles can also be demanding, as each situation may require tailored strategies and solutions. Additionally, working closely with clients and other professionals such as auditors or financial planners necessitates excellent organizational and interpersonal skills. Overcoming these challenges helps tax planners deliver valuable, compliant, and innovative solutions to their clients.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in tax planning, and why are they important?

To thrive in Tax Planning, you need a solid background in accounting or finance, a deep understanding of tax laws and regulations, and preferably credentials such as a CPA or Enrolled Agent designation. Proficiency with tax preparation software, spreadsheets, and research databases is typ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ication skills are key soft skills for success in this field. These abilities are crucial for ensuring clients comply with tax obligations while optimizing their financial position and minimizing liabilities.

How do I become a tax planner?

To become a tax planner, you typically need a b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or a related field, along with strong knowledge of tax laws and regulations. Gaining experience through internships or entry-level accounting roles is common, and obtaining certifications such as the Certified Tax Planner (CTP) or Enrolled Agent (EA) can enhance credibility. Proficiency with tax software and ongoing education are important for success in this role.

Job description


Exceptional Hospitality Starts with You
This role is based at our corporate office in Memphis, TN
This is your chance to be part of a Finance Team that is a critical business partner that manages all global activities related to financial performance, accounting, tax, forecasting, risk management, and asset management. As a Tax Planning Manager on the International Tax Planning team, reporting to the Senior Director of Tax Planning, you will focus on supporting Hilton's commercial business goals through effective international tax planning.
What you'll do during a typical day:
  • Review the income tax impact of development deals.
  • Manage external consultants to validate the accuracy and completeness of tax planning projects.
  • Work with international colleagues on cross-border tax planning initiatives and strategic projects.

How you'll collaborate with others:
  • Provide tax-related guidance to the Company's Treasury, Development, Legal, Operations Finance, and Owner Relations teams.
  • Coordinate with the domestic and international tax reporting and compliance teams to ensure tax planning initiatives align with applicable regulations and are properly implemented.
  • Work with the Senior Director of Tax Forecasting on international tax modeling.

Deliverables you'll take ownership of:
  • Review legal agreements to identify optimal tax planning considerations for development initiatives
  • Review of international tax modeling
What It Takes to Make the Stay
You have these minimum qualifications:
  • Five (5) consecutive years of professional experience in tax
  • Three (3) years of experience performing detailed reviews
  • Experience using MS Excel
  • Travel up to 10%

It would be useful if you have:
  • Certified Public Accountant
  • Proficient in corporate financial systems (i.e. PeopleSoft and FCC/HFM)
  • Experience writing technical memorandums
  • Familiarity with international tax concepts such as withholding taxes and transfer pricing
